Appeal to emotion as a persuasive device! These worksheets help explain how to appeal to emotion in persuasive writing, why this works, give examples, have students identify examples and provide scaffolding for students to learn to do so in their own writing.
There is a worksheet that defines emotive language, gives examples and asks students to use their own versions of emotive language in their writing. There is an activity where students write standard sentences and in the second columns, improve them by adding emotive language. There is a quiz with questions about emotive language, why it is used as a persuasive device, which sentences do and do not have this device and more.
